What Causes Extra Pulmonary Lesion?

Hv just received my chest xray report. Comments were: A homogenous opacity with well defined upper border is seen in the left lung base. This has the appearance of an extra-pulmonary lesion, eg pleural lesion, localised hump of the diaphragm, etc. What does it mean?

According to X-ray report there is a homogenous opacity with well defined upper border is seen in the left lung base.Lesion seems to be outside the lung.It may be due to pleural lesion,diaphragmatic hump etc.
Ultrasound of thorax will be helpful in your case to determine origin.CT scan can be done if needed.
